BillsBeat - September 17, 2002

First look at Week 3 for the Bills

‘Denver limited the 49ers to 261 yards on Sunday, 67 of which came on a meaningless end-of-the-game drive when the Broncos had a 24-7 lead. Against the high-powered Rams, Denver allowed just 15 first downs and though Marshall Faulk caught 14 passes for 91 yards, he managed only 19 yards on 10 rushing attempts.’

Bills-Vikings game highest-rated in Buffalo

‘Through their first two games of the season – both of which have gone to overtime – ratings for the Bills are up 23 percent from a season ago, 36.1 this year versus a 29.4 in 2001.’

Levy's Week 2 snapshot

‘Those last-second field goals … I think the kicker has to concentrate on what he has to do. I think Mike Hollis has kicked them that far before. The pluses are: He’s indoors, there’s no wind, it’s off a smooth artificial turf … but it’s still a long shot. As a coach, not much goes through my mind. It would be something you would have to do; you have no other choice. A 54-yarder is potentially makeable; it’s certainly more of a percentage play than trying to go for a touchdown — it would have had to have been a “Hail Mary.”‘
